Dead Air is an upcoming 2008 horror/sci-fi film. Currently filming, Dead Air focuses on a radio station that warns its listeners after an explosion unleashes “zombies” into Los Angeles. Writer Kenny Yakkel explains that the zombies are not actual zombies, “It’s like a PCP zombie movie, that’s my take on it ’cause they’re not really dead.”
SYNOPSIS
At the center of this politically charged tale is Logan Burnhardt the ego-king of the airwaves, but his unflappable persona is put to the test when a terrorist bio-attack unleashes a plague of flesh-ripping maniacs on Los Angeles. He experiences the horror first-hand as their normally wacked-out callers bombard the station with news of this very real horror spreading around them. How they come to discover the reality of the toxic invasion and ultimately choose to deal with it becomes the focus of “Dead Air,” which is just as much a character study as it is a horror film.
PLOT
A plague in the form of a toxic viral gas is unleashed at major sporting events across the United States and in Los Angeles. The gas turns its victims instantly “into an immediate rage of insanity and violence”. Controversial talk show radio host Logan Burnhardt (Moseley) and his production team are caught up in the middle of the chaos, and only blocks away from the explosion site, they begin to receive reports of rioters in the streets and listeners continue to call in reports of their first hand experiences.
